Output a84be17daa7855c7e7b8322a21573c9db7115f51642e219274bb1d601035920d:1

value
16643
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5ee268376fb66284c62c2ab309791609480c4fc1 OP_EQUALVERIFY OP_CHECKSIG
address
19ehk5E7yJbL12Z9CUH8V3qxnFQ1RoabJh
transaction
a84be17daa7855c7e7b8322a21573c9db7115f51642e219274bb1d601035920d
confirmations
508562
spent
true